DescriptionBolosoma stalked glass sponge (39506105791).jpg | While we may think of mountains as the ones that tower above us on land, there are also mountains under the sea. These seamounts serve as important habitats for all sorts of marine species. This Bolosoma stalked glass sponge was spotted on the Malulu Seamount during a research expedition in National Marine Sanctuary of American Samoa. It's possibly a new species! (Photo: NOAA) |
